Insider access is often viewed as the ultimate advantage in crypto markets. Private rounds, early allocations, and discounted entry prices are commonly associated with strategic positioning and reduced risk. However, the reality of market volatility tells a very different story.

A post by Crypto Patel on X shows how even privileged access can fail to protect capital. The example centers on a private investor in $PUMP who committed $19M to acquire 4.75B PUMP tokens during a private sale. Eight months later, the outcome has been anything but favorable.

Crypto Patel detailed how the investor eventually exited a significant portion of the position. Out of the original 4.75B tokens, 2.66B $PUMP were sold for $5.16M. The investor still holds 2.09B tokens currently valued around $3.55M. When combined, the realized and unrealized value totals far below the original $19M investment, resulting in an estimated loss of approximately $10.3M.

The scale of this drawdown challenges a common belief within the crypto space. Many assume that buying at private sale prices creates a safety buffer that shields insiders from major losses. This case demonstrates that discounted entry alone does not eliminate downside risk, especially in volatile markets.

$PUMP Price Volatility Exposes Structural Risk

Crypto markets operate in cycles that can test even the most patient participants. A token may trade sideways for months, eroding confidence and liquidity over time. Extended stagnation often forces investors to reassess their conviction, particularly when capital remains locked in an underperforming asset.

The $PUMP investor held the position for eight months before deciding to reduce exposure. That duration suggests initial confidence in recovery potential. However, prolonged price weakness can place increasing pressure on large holders, especially when liquidity conditions make exiting a sizable position more difficult without impacting price.

This situation also shows another critical factor: exit execution. A large allocation requires adequate market depth to unwind efficiently. Without strong demand, even strategic investors may face significant slippage, amplifying realized losses.

The broader takeaway from Crypto Patel’s post is not that private investors always lose. It is that insider access does not override supply and demand dynamics. Markets ultimately move based on liquidity, sentiment, and capital flows. No entry discount can fully insulate an investor from those forces.

The $PUMP case reinforces a timeless principle in financial markets. Participation alone does not determine success. Position sizing, timing, liquidity conditions, and market structure all play decisive roles.

CME Group to Launch Solana and XRP Futures Options

CME Group to Launch Solana and XRP Futures Options

The post CME Group to Launch Solana and XRP Futures Options appeared on BitcoinEthereumNews.com. An announcement was made by CME Group, the largest derivatives exchanger worldwide, revealed that it would introduce options for Solana and XRP futures. It is the latest addition to CME crypto derivatives as institutions and retail investors increase their demand for Solana and XRP. CME Expands Crypto Offerings With Solana and XRP Options Launch According to a press release, the launch is scheduled for October 13, 2025, pending regulatory approval. The new products will allow traders to access options on Solana, Micro Solana, XRP, and Micro XRP futures. Expiries will be offered on business days on a monthly, and quarterly basis to provide more flexibility to market players. CME Group said the contracts are designed to meet demand from institutions, hedge funds, and active retail traders. According to Giovanni Vicioso, the launch reflects high liquidity in Solana and XRP futures. Vicioso is the Global Head of Cryptocurrency Products for the CME Group. He noted that the new contracts will provide additional tools for risk management and exposure strategies. Recently, CME XRP futures registered record open interest amid ETF approval optimism, reinforcing confidence in contract demand. Cumberland, one of the leading liquidity providers, welcomed the development and said it highlights the shift beyond Bitcoin and Ethereum. FalconX, another trading firm, added that rising digital asset treasuries are increasing the need for hedging tools on alternative tokens like Solana and XRP. High Record Trading Volumes Demand Solana and XRP Futures Solana futures and XRP continue to gain popularity since their launch earlier this year. According to CME official records, many have bought and sold more than 540,000 Solana futures contracts since March. A value that amounts to over $22 billion dollars.
